An oath is a solemn promise, often invoking a divine witness, regarding one's future action or behavior.
This is the reason nearly all professions have oaths; they use these words as a binding contract to hold
them accountable for their ethical actions, behaviors, and ... ultimately, their decisions.

Yes, if you failed to attend the Oath Taking Ceremony, you can still claim your Professional Identification
cards and certificate of registration at the Window -13 of Registration Division. This is after 5 working
days from the date of the mass Oath Taking
